Just to let you know, hr is right in all of his posts. I live in georgia too, and i live near a town called blueridge. Up until about 10 or 15 years ago maybe they still had a sign on the city limits warning blacks to not get caught in town after sundown.

About 15 years ago down in Manchester Ga, there was a cafe that had been there for probably 100 years, they remodled and took down the colored entrance sign from the back door.

As a kid one of my buddies was the son of the imperial wizard of Stone mountain.

He has always been respected as a honorable man in the town as far as i know.

it took til 1972 i think before riches department store took down the signs designating coloreds drinking fountains and bathrooms.

Up until 5 years ago i lived in a 100% white county. It wasn't that they kept other races out, they just didn't come up here.

I think theres a couple counties around here that are still all white counties.
